The length of rectengale is 4 times of breadth of rectengale ......if the perimeter of rectengale is 100cm.... Then find the length and breadth of rectangle????

Step-by-step explanation:

Let the breadth of a rectangle be x.

So length of rectangle will be 4x.

Perimeter of rectangle = 2(l+b)

                               100 =2 (4x+x)

                               100 = 2 × 5x

                               100 = 10x

                                 \frac{100}{10} = x

                             10cm = x

Breadth of rectangle = 10cm

Length of rectangle = 4 × 10 = 40cm
